PO 522 International Institutions, Public and Private (Spring: 3)
This course explores the structures, processes, and impacts of international
institutions within the larger context of world politics. The course will
first review the contending theoretical perspectives regarding the effect(s)
that international institutions have on both interstate relations and political—economic
discourse within states. The course will then examine a number of international
institutions that are active in a diverse group of issue areas (e.g., security,
political-economic, humanitarian, and environment) on both the global and
regional levels.
